Cerebellar Hypoplasia in Cats
Cerebellar Hypoplasia, CH, is a neurological condition affecting balance. With CH, the cerebellum, which is the part of the brain that controls coordination and fine motor skills, has not developed normally. Fireball Dwarf Angelfish
Males are 3.1 in., females 2.4 in. The Fireball usually avoid aggression from other fish such as Wrasses, Tangs, Surgeons and large Dottybacks. Minimum tank size is 33 gal. Found in the Western Indian Ocean.
